How Does Light Exposure Shape Our Internal Clocks?
Light is arguably the most powerful external cue for our circadian rhythm. Our eyes don't just see images; specialized cells in the retina detect light and send signals directly to the suprachiasmatic nucleus (SCN) in the brain, often called the body's 'master clock.' This SCN then orchestrates the release of hormones like melatonin, which promotes sleep, and cortisol, which helps us wake up and stay alert. Natural daylight, particularly bright morning light, signals to your body that it's daytime, suppressing melatonin production and boosting alertness. It's a key factor in setting your internal clock correctly each day.
Conversely, exposure to artificial light, especially the blue light emitted from screens—phones, tablets, computers—in the evening can confuse your SCN. This late-night blue light can trick your brain into thinking it's still daytime, suppressing melatonin and making it harder to fall asleep. It's not just about sleep onset, though. Persistent exposure to inappropriate light at the wrong times can lead to a desynchronized rhythm, affecting mood, metabolic function, and even immune responses. Thinking about what kind of light you're getting, and when, is a simple but impactful step towards better health.
Can Meal Timing Really Affect Our Metabolic Health?
Beyond light, another significant influencer on our circadian rhythm—and particularly our metabolic health—is when and what we eat. This field, known as chrononutrition, suggests that our bodies are better equipped to digest and process nutrients at certain times of the day. For instance, insulin sensitivity, which is how effectively our cells respond to insulin, tends to be higher in the morning and gradually decreases throughout the day. This means that consuming the bulk of your calories, especially carbohydrates, earlier in the day might be more metabolically advantageous. Eating late at night, when your body is naturally preparing for rest and has lower insulin sensitivity, can lead to less efficient glucose processing and fat storage.
Consistent meal timing also plays a role. Irregular eating schedules can disrupt the 'food clocks' in peripheral organs like the liver and pancreas, which operate in conjunction with the SCN. These disruptions can impact blood sugar regulation, increase inflammation, and even contribute to weight gain. Establishing a regular eating window, perhaps aligning meals more closely with daylight hours and avoiding late-night snacking, can support your body's natural metabolic rhythms.
